New York's oldest choir Musica Sacra performs an a capella concert dedicated to contemporary composers at Lincoln Center's Alice Tully Hall. Behzad Ranjbaran's short choral work based on Persian classic poet Sa'adi "Bani Adam" is the only one performed in Persian. In an interview with VOA Persian TV's Behnam Nateghi, conductor Kent Tritle says everyone needs to be reminded of Sa'adi's words all the time, and composer Ranjbaran says the importance of the words dictated to him that they should be sung in their original Persian.
